Aranyaprathet (Thai: อรัญประเทศ) is a district (Amphoe) of the Sa Kaeo province in the east of Thailand. It is located directly at the boundary to Cambodia.
Originally Aranyaprathet was crossed by the railway connecting Bangkok with Phnom Penh, Cambodia. However since the ruling of the Khmer Rouge in Cambodia in the 1970s the railway is interrupted and now ends at the boundary.
Aranyaprathet is a popular target both for Thai visitors as well as for expatriates due to the border crossing. Gambling is illegal in Thailand but very popular, thus the 7 casinos right across the border in Cambodia as the closest casinos from Bangkok are well frequented. Western expatriates who could not receive a permanent staying visa for Thailand use the border crossing to extend their stay in Thailand. After crossing the boundary they are eligible for a new visa on entry.
Administration
The district Aranyaprathet is subdivided into 13 communes (tambon).
